Keystone Commercial Real Estate is a leading provider of comprehensive commercial real estate services in the Midwest region, specializing in landlord representation, tenant representation, investment services, and property management. With extensive industry expertise and a client-centric approach, Keystone helps property owners, investors, and tenants navigate the complexities of the commercial real estate market and achieve their goals.
